General Ganterite Information
|
Chemical Formula: |
[Ba0.5(Na,K)0.5]Al2(Si2.5Al1.5O10)(OH)2 |
Composition: |
Molecular Weight = 438.39 gm |

Empirical Formula: |
Ba0.44K0.28Na0.27Al1.84Mg0.09Fe2+0.04Ti0.04Si2.72Al1.28O10.11(OH)1.89 |
Environment: |
Rock-forming mica found in bands and lenses of white-mica schist, and in a leucocratic zoisite-celsian gneiss. Ba-dominant muscovite. |
IMA Status: |
Approved IMA 2003 (Dana # Added) |
Locality: |
Berisal Complex, Simplon, Switzerland. Link to MinDat.org Location Data. |
Name Origin: |
Named for Gantertal Valley region in which the mineral was found. |

Ganterite Crystallography
|
Axial Ratios: |
a:b:c =0.5768:1:2.2114 |
Cell Dimensions: |
a = 5.2068, b = 9.027, c = 19.963, Z = 4; beta = 95.87° V = 933.38 Den(Calc)= 3.12 |
Crystal System: |
Monoclinic - PrismaticH-M Symbol (2/m) Space Group: C 2/c |

Physical Properties of Ganterite
|
Cleavage: |
[001] Perfect |
Color: |
Light gray, Silver. |
Diaphaniety: |
Transparent |
Fracture: |
Flexible - Flexible fragments. |
Habit: |
Micaceous - Platy texture with "flexible" plates. |
Hardness: |
4-4.5 - Between Fluorite and Apatite |
Luster: |
Vitreous (Glassy) |
Streak: |
white |
| |
Optical Properties of Ganterite
|
Gladstone-Dale: |
CI calc= 0.021 (Excellent) - where the CI = (1-KPDcalc/KC) KPDcalc= 0.1967,KC= 0.2008 |
Optical Data: |
Biaxial (-), a=1.6, b=1.619, g=1.622, bire=0.0220 |
